"You will search in vain on maps for the
name 'Banburyshire'.
It is, however, a real area of countryside, whose villages
have long looked to Banbury as their market town centre.
Most of Banburyshire falls within North Oxfordshire but the
regional identity extends to parts of neighbouring
Warwickshire and Northamptonshire."
"Banburyshire in Old Photographs" by Melissa Barnett & Sarah Gosling ©1988
